As a Home and Community Based Waiver OPWDD program, Self-Direction allows individuals to create and manage a budget, hire support staff and engage in activities that will enhance integration to live and work in the community. The individual may choose the mix of supports, services, and staff that best suit their needs.

Self-Direction services promote independence for individuals with developmental disabilities. Individuals or their designee(s) manage their own budgets and choose the mix of supports, services, and staff that best suits their needs and allows them to live a more independent life.
Self-Direction gives individuals increased choice and control of their lives:
As the Fiscal Intermediary, RCIL helps our Self-Direction participants manage their budgets by assisting with staff payroll, reimbursement for qualifying expenses paid out of pocket, providing support at planning meetings, and the many other aspects of a self-directed program.
